Job description

Are you an experienced and self-sufficient professional ready to apply your advanced administrative skills in a values-based organisation?

We are looking for a Governance and Administration Officer to work alongside our Chief Executive. This position requires a tech-savvy person with administrative maturity and the ability to operate autonomously.

You will be capable of delivering excellence in both governance and operational work, particularly in ensuring that records, policy registers and operating practices are up to date, reliable and upheld. You will be adept at drawing connections across all areas of the charity from finance records and HR processes to board minutes and strategic planning, and you will be able to keep the Chief Executive informed and aware of how the day-to-day work impacts on the broader picture.

You will need to develop knowledge and experience across all aspects of YMCA administration in order to cover for finance, HR and other administrative roles where necessary. Confidentiality and discretion will be key throughout your work.

If you are a methodical person who thrives on doing a great job, even when no-one is watching, and you are ready to take ownership of an interesting and constantly changing workload, we encourage your application.

Job Description

  • Co-ordinate senior meetings for staff, board and subgroups, including scheduling, co-ordinating agendas, collating and distributing papers and providing high-quality, accurate minute-taking with clear actions.
  • Track key deliverables and action points and follow up on outstanding items.
  • Co-ordinate interest, visits, recruitment and onboarding for new trustees.
  • Act as a key support to the Chief Executive in their capacity as Company Secretary and the senior staff member, taking on regular and ad-hoc duties as they arise.
  • Proactively collate and draw together evidence (eg data, policies and internal reports) to demonstrate continuous compliance with the Charity Governance Code, regulatory requirements and relevant sector standards.
  • Oversee the organisational policy and procedure registers, ensuring reviews are scheduled and proposals prepared for consideration, and that finalised documents are updated on relevant portals.
  • Establish and/or maintain systems for measuring and reporting on performance, quality and impact across the organisation.
  • Develop and/or robustly test operating practices and instructions to ensure clarity across a range of roles and responsibilities.
  • Draft, proof and format correspondence, presentations and reports, ensuring all documents are on-brand and ready for release.
  • Complete information for funding bids based on established cases for support.
  • Represent the Chief Executive positively and ensure that they are briefed on relevant matters across the organisation.
  • Co-ordinate pricing, booking and liaison with external expertise where necessary from legal, HR, development and similar professionals.
  • Maintain strictest confidentiality and use exceptional discretion when handling sensitive or business-critical information (eg staffing changes, commercial discussions, confidential strategy) and ensure that data protection and GDPR is upheld.
  • Act as an approver, signatory or authoriser as delegated.
  • Provide administrative support for day-to-day finance, HR and organisational administration during periods of absence or vacancies. This may include administering payroll, basic bookkeeping, rent records, staff recruitment and record keeping, ensuring that critical functions are maintained.
  • Co-ordinate session and event booking as required.
  • Handle delegated relationships, ensuring that all personal and confidential information is shared only in accordance with the association’s data protection arrangements.
  • Other reasonable duties as required from time to time.
